Delphi 弹窗显示SQL字符串


本文整理自网络,侵删。

 
////////////////////////////////////////////
//弹窗显示SQL字符串
//输入参数 sql     需要显示的SQL字符串
//例: ShowSqlString(ADOQ.SQL.Text);
////////////////////////////////////////////
procedure TBN.ShowSqlString(sql:string;isFull:boolean=false;sTitle:String='提示');
var
  Frm:Tform;
  Mo:Tmemo;
begin
  Frm:=Tform.Create(application);
  Frm.Width:=500;
  Frm.Height:=500;
  Frm.Caption:=sTitle;
  mo:=Tmemo.Create(frm);
  mo.Align:=alClient;
  mo.ScrollBars:=ssVertical;
  mo.Text:=sql;
  mo.Parent:=frm;
  if isFull then
  begin
    frm.Position:=poDefault;
    frm.WindowState:=wsMaximized;
  end
  else
    frm.Position:=poDesktopCenter;
  frm.ShowModal;
  freeandnil(frm);
end;

////////////////////////////////////////////

相关阅读 >>

Delphi exe注入代码

Delphi 在长文件名和短文件名之间转换

线程与进程的区别

Delphi dcc64.exe Delphi64位命令行编译器揭秘

Delphi 自带的 base64 编解码函数

Delphi 获取鼠标当前位置的相对坐标

Delphi 获取listbox1的行值

Delphi xe 制作的萤光时钟,可改作屏保

Delphi实现保存和读取图片的方法

Delphi 数据类型cardinal 怎么转换成 string?

更多相关阅读请进入《Delphi》频道 >>



打赏

取消

感谢您的支持,我会继续努力的!

扫码支持
扫码打赏,您说多少就多少

打开支付宝扫一扫,即可进行扫码打赏哦

分享从这里开始,精彩与您同在

评论

管理员已关闭评论功能...